    Board games are a great choice at this age: Headbands, Trouble, Guess Who, Candy Land...or easy card games like UNO, Skipbo, Old Maid.

    My DS also loves CAT trucks, building sets, army men, Imaginext toys, and pretend play stuff like tools, hats, or work belts.

    In addition to the other things mentioned the Hot Wheels track sets are a hit at our house (there are wall tracks and some you can build on the floor), Chutes and Ladders, jigsaw puzzles (our 5 yo DS can do 50-100 piece with a little help but I'd stay away from the lenticular ones), outside play stuff like a soccer ball or baseball and glove.
